A castle on a shield typically symbolizes strength, protection, and fortitude. In heraldry, it often represents a fortified place or the defensive capabilities of a noble or region. Additionally, it can signify the status and power of a family or individual associated with the castle. The specific design and color of the castle can convey further meanings related to the history or achievements of the bearer.
